https://www.bbc.com/news/world-asia-59060950
A leading Japanese campaigner against nuclear weapons who survived the world's first atomic bomb attack has died at the age of 96.
Sunao Tsuboi was on his way to college when he was caught in the blast at Hiroshima on 6 August 1945, suffering burns all over his body.
